Hattie Dale Anderson

Hattie Dale (Baker) Anderson, 83, passed from this life August 21, 2014, in Altus, Oklahoma. She was born November 8, 1930, to Clyde and Gladys (Linton) Baker in Terral, Oklahoma.
She and Millard "Toad" Anderson were married January 11, 1951, in Wichita Falls, Texas. She graduated from Terral High School and attended one year at Oklahoma College for Women in Chickasha before she and "Toad" were married. The military stationed him in Staten Island, New York and when they returned to Jefferson County she helped "Toad" with his businesses. She truly was "the woman behind the man". After "Toad" retired Hattie worked for the Willow Tree in Wichita Falls. She was a homemaker and a member of the Jefferson County Extension Homemakers. She loved to play golf and to play bridge, two and three table bridge!
Hattie was preceded in death by her parents, her husband "Toad", one son Mark Lee Anderson and siblings David Baker, Mary Jo Meeks and Cris Garrett.Survivors include: one daughter Cherese and her husband Mike Villareal, one daughter-in-law Marci Anderson, and two grandchildren Ginny Anderson and Josh Bagwell.
